One man was rushed to hospital in critical condition on Friday following a stabbing outside a downtown Calgary convenience store.

Emergency crews were called to the Mac’s in the 700 block of 8 Street S.W. at around 12:30 a.m.
Police said a 36-year-old man suffered serious injuries. He was rushed to hospital by paramedics, where his condition has since been upgraded to stable.
